Promoting Regional Cooperation in the Mekong River Basin
AECOM International Development, through our ECO-Asia program, is working with the Mekong River Commission (MRC) member countries and the MRC Secretariat to increase regional cooperation throughout the Mekong River Basin by promoting the adoption of improved conflict prevention and management policies, plans, and mechanisms. We are providing the MRC with targeted technical assistance, conflict prevention and management training,a nd counterpart exchanges to share regional best practices. As a result, AECOM International Development will contribute to the MRC's mission of preserving natural resources and environmental quality of the river basin as well as of promoting interdependent economic growth of the member countries.
Major Results
- The second regional workshop to strengthen the capacity and capabilities of the MRC Secretariat, National Mekong Committees, and riparian country agencies in conflict prevention and regional cooperation was held in Laos, PDR, in August 2007.
- In February 2007, 42 members of the MRC Secretariat attended an AECOM International Development-facilitated brainstorming meeting that was focused on addressing transboundary differences and disputes. Participants were tasked with identifying future needs related to conflict management, defining the role of the Secretariat in addressing differences and disputes, and brainstorming potential implementation strategies for addressing differences and disputes.
